Abstract

Precision agriculture is a field characterized by the use of technologies to improve various practices associated with crop development. These technologies generate large volumes of data that, when properly managed, can be converted into valuable knowledge for organizations. In this context, this article applies a Big Data Systems (BDS) development methodology, defined in previous work, which allows for the development of application cases in the domain. The objective is to analyze the influence of climatic factors and river flow on the behavior of the groundwater table in the Upper Valley region of Río Negro and Neuquén provinces.
